**Facilities Ticket — Prototype Workshop Door**

Hi team assistants — quick one from facilities at Drayton Mews. The card reader on the prototype workshop (Room 114) has been acting up since Tuesday, and the hardware folks keep getting locked out mid-build. We've ordered a replacement reader, but it won't arrive until next week. In the meantime, please don't prop the door open with the fire extinguisher again — yes, we noticed. If someone from the workshop team needs in, use the keypad on the side frame with the code below.

staff pass of badup-kawig = bdg-TYN-3

**Q: A payment retry is failing with a duplicate-key error — do I just mint a new idempotency key?**

A: Please don't. The whole point of the key is that retries of the same charge reuse it, so Tollbridge can return the original result instead of charging twice. A duplicate-key error usually means the first attempt actually succeeded — check the ledger before doing anything. The full retry decision tree is on the page below.

runbook for tagug-hafog: https://jira.lumiclabs.internal/projects/pages/pages/9773c0d8

## Who to Contact

Splitgate is our A/B experiment assignment service, owned by the Variant Platform team at Hollowbrook Systems. For assignment bugs, bucketing questions, or new experiment reviews, start with the team channel during business hours. For anything urgent or off-hours, reach the rotating on-call owner at the address below.

escalation mailbox, kaweg-kahif: druwyn.sordor@nelvroworks.corp